## Break-Glass: PixHoard Image Cache

New folks: if the PixHoard image cache leaks memory and OOMs the Renner nodes, don't wait for approvals. Restart via the break-glass account, file an incident, and notify the cache owner. Access is audited. The break-glass account unlocks with the recovery passphrase below.

recovery phrase for kagaf-yajof: fraax-quenwyn-lamion

## Deployment

Textgate's encoding sniffer runs as a sidecar next to the upload service. Deploy both together; the sniffer inspects the first 64 KB of each uploaded text file and tags it before storage. Mismatched tags block ingestion, so keep the confidence threshold sane. The sidecar reads its runtime settings from the values below.

deployment values, yafop-fahap:
[lamwyn]
team = silath
access_code = ac_166fb2
host = lamwyn.orvexgrid.example
port = 9300
owner = pelael.praius
peer = istiel.zarqeldyn.corp

## Artifact Signing — SDK Parity Notes (Weekly Sync)

Kestrel SDK for Android reached parity with the Swift client this sprint: offline queueing, batched telemetry, and retry semantics now match. Both SDKs ship as signed artifacts from the same pipeline. Remaining gap: background sync throttling, targeted next sprint. Verify both release bundles before tagging. Both artifacts validate against the shared signing key below.

signing key of kawig-fafog = bky19_6Fypv1qws7J8qJtaYjX